Transaction 156b3cc4cc0e628c1389440a33f7593f85326e323c91016ca5fa42c9c41b69bc

1 Input
2 Outputs
  • 156b3cc4cc0e628c1389440a33f7593f85326e323c91016ca5fa42c9c41b69bc:0
  • value  527930
    address  34KfaaxxazLfA3FjrmCXeu6BAKJQB3Fbwr
  • 156b3cc4cc0e628c1389440a33f7593f85326e323c91016ca5fa42c9c41b69bc:1
  • value  799834
    address  1G378wH9B3ttdEr2Px7RdRKKq3bZfqvhWK